Given two integers, L and U. Find the sum of integers bounded by L and U, (both inclusive). Modulo the sum with (10^9 + 7).
Example,
if L = 1, U = 2, output = 3. because 1+2 =3.
if L = 3, U = 5, output = 12, because 3+4+5 = 12.
both L and U will be positive.
